Vehicle navigation system and method
First Claim
1. A computer-implemented vehicle navigation method comprising:
- determining a vehicle route to a destination;
determining a type or speed of a wireless connection between a navigation server and a vehicle;
assigning a tolerance in accordance with the connection type, the tolerance usable to determine when a vehicle is off-route, wherein the tolerance is increased or decreased inversely corresponding to the type or speed of the connection type;
using the assigned tolerance, determining, in a computing system remote from the vehicle, points defining the route such that the roads comprising the route are within a bounded area defined by the tolerance; and
delivering the determined points to a vehicle computing system over the wireless connection.
0 Assignments
0 Petitions
Accused Products
Abstract
An efficient route-defining method includes determining a route to a destination. The exemplary method also includes determining a wireless device to server connection type and assigning a tolerance in accordance with a connection type. The tolerance is usable to determine if a vehicle is off-route, and the tolerance is increased or decreased inversely corresponding to the speed of the connection type. According to the illustrative method, the assigned tolerance is used to determine points defining the route, such that the roads comprising the route are within a bounded area. The bounded area may be defined by the tolerance in conjunction with a plurality of lines connecting successive points along the route. Finally, the method includes delivering the determined points to a vehicle computing system in communication with the server.
-
Citations
18 Claims
-
1. A computer-implemented vehicle navigation method comprising:
-
determining a vehicle route to a destination; determining a type or speed of a wireless connection between a navigation server and a vehicle; assigning a tolerance in accordance with the connection type, the tolerance usable to determine when a vehicle is off-route, wherein the tolerance is increased or decreased inversely corresponding to the type or speed of the connection type; using the assigned tolerance, determining, in a computing system remote from the vehicle, points defining the route such that the roads comprising the route are within a bounded area defined by the tolerance; and delivering the determined points to a vehicle computing system over the wireless connection. - View Dependent Claims (2, 3, 4, 5, 6)
-
-
7. A system comprising:
-
a server in wireless communication with a vehicle computing system (VCS), configured to; determine a vehicle route to a destination; determine a type or speed of a wireless connection between the server and a VCS; assign a tolerance in accordance with the connection type, the tolerance usable to determine when a vehicle is off-route, wherein the tolerance is increased or decreased inversely corresponding to the type or speed of the connection type; using the assigned tolerance, determine points defining the route such that the roads comprising the route are within a bounded area defined by the tolerance; and deliver the determined points to the VCS over the wireless connection. - View Dependent Claims (8, 9, 10, 11, 12)
-
-
13. A non-transitory computer readable storage medium, storing instructions that, when executed by a processor, cause the processor to perform the method comprising:
-
determining a vehicle route to a destination; determining a type or speed of a wireless connection between a navigation server and a vehicle; assigning a tolerance in accordance with the connection type, the tolerance usable to determine when a vehicle is off-route, wherein the tolerance is increased or decreased inversely corresponding to the type or speed of the connection type; using the assigned tolerance, determining points defining the route such that the roads comprising the route are within a bounded area defined by the tolerance; and delivering the determined points to a vehicle computing system over the wireless connection. - View Dependent Claims (14, 15, 16, 17, 18)
-
Specification